How does ice change to a gas?

User Avatar

Anonymous

13y ago
Updated: 8/17/2019

When ice changes directly into a gas without becoming a liquid the process is called sublimation.

Is dry ice smoking at a concert is a physical or chemical change?

The process of dry ice sublimating, or turning directly from a solid to a gas, is a physical change. No new substances are formed, just a change in the physical state of the dry ice from solid to gas.
